Configuring a dialer interface to receive calls
To configure a dialer interface to receive calls, you only need to enable DDR on the interface. You do not
need to configure dial strings. At the receiving end, configure PAP or CHAP authentication (see
"Configuring PPP and MP") on the physical interface and the dialer peer-name command on the dialer
interface.
